Info:

Foam Magazine is a distinctive and highly appreciated international photography magazine, published quarterly by Foam_Fotografiemuseum Amsterdam and Vandejong Communications.

Foam Magazine serves as exhibition space that embraces every aspect of photography: from documentary to fashion, from contemporary to historical, from world-famous photographers to young talent. Each issue features a specific theme that unites 8 diverse portfolios of 16 pages. Each portfolio is printed on a different type of paper.
